How to Stake Crypto Coins Using Trezor Wallet

While Trezor is primarily known for storage, it also allows users to stake supported cryptocurrencies through integrations with third-party platforms.

Here’s how you can stake your crypto using Trezor Wallet:

Step 1: Set Up Your Wallet

Start by visiting trezor.io/start and follow the instructions to set up your device and install the Trezor Suite.

Step 2: Transfer Your Coins

Once your Trezor is set up, transfer the crypto coins you want to stake (like ADA, DOT, or XTZ) into your wallet.

Step 3: Connect to a Staking Platform

For staking, Trezor integrates with third-party apps such as Exodus Wallet or external staking pools. You can link your Trezor with these services using the Trezor Suite interface.

Step 4: Delegate and Stake

Use the third-party platform to delegate your coins to a staking pool. Your private keys remain on your Trezor, so your funds are always under your control.

Step 5: Earn Rewards

Once delegated, you start earning rewards for helping to secure the network. These rewards are sent directly to your address.

Note: Trezor itself does not manage staking but acts as a secure signing device to approve staking transactions safely.

Q5. What if I lose my Trezor device?
As long as you have your recovery seed, you can restore your wallet on a new Trezor device. Never share your seed with anyone.
